Facts about I Can't Mend It

✔️

Who wrote I Can't Mend It lyrics?


I Can't Mend It is written by Ray Griff.
✔️

When was I Can't Mend It released?


It is first released in 1973 as part of Bill Anderson's album "Bill" which includes 11 tracks in total. This song is the 9th track on this album.
✔️

Which genre is I Can't Mend It?


I Can't Mend It falls under the genre Country.
✔️

How long is the song I Can't Mend It?


I Can't Mend It song length is 2 minutes and 12 seconds.
